Freigeben über


DEBUG_DEVICE_ADDRESS-Struktur (ntddk.h)

In diesem Thema wird die DEBUG_DEVICE_ADDRESS-Struktur beschrieben.

Syntax

typedef struct {
  UCHAR   Type;
  BOOLEAN Valid;
  union {
    UCHAR Reserved[2];
    struct {
      UCHAR BitWidth;
      UCHAR AccessSize;
    };
  };
  PUCHAR  TranslatedAddress;
  ULONG   Length;
} DEBUG_DEVICE_ADDRESS, *PDEBUG_DEVICE_ADDRESS;

Member

Type

Definiert den UCHAR-Membertyp (cmResourceType).

Valid

Definiert das BOOLEAN-ElementGültig.

Reserved[2]

Für die zukünftige Verwendung reserviert.

BitWidth

Definiert das UCHAR-ElementBitWidth.

AccessSize

Definiert das UCHAR-ElementAccessSize.

TranslatedAddress

Definiert das PUCHAR-ElementTranslatedAddress.

Length

Definiert die Länge des UCHAR-Elements.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 11, Version 22H2
Kopfzeile ntddk.h (include Ntddk.h)